R语言中怎么使用parallel包实现并行计算

要在R语言中使用parallel包实现并行计算,首先要安装并加载parallel包。可以使用以下代码来安装和加载parallel包:install.packages(“parallel”)library(parallel)接下来,可以使用以下函数来创建并行计算任务并执行并行计算:# 创建一个cluster对象,指定使用多少个CPU核心cl <- makeCluster(2)# 在多个核心上

要在R语言中使用parallel包实现并行计算,首先要安装并加载parallel包。可以使用以下代码来安装和加载parallel包:

install.packages("parallel")
library(parallel)

接下来,可以使用以下函数来创建并行计算任务并执行并行计算:

# 创建一个cluster对象,指定使用多少个CPU核心
cl <- makeCluster(2)

# 在多个核心上并发执行计算任务
result <- parLapply(cl, 1:4, function(x) {
  return(x^2)
})

# 关闭cluster对象
stopCluster(cl)

# 输出计算结果
print(result)

在上面的例子中,首先使用makeCluster函数创建了一个含有2个CPU核心的cluster对象。然后使用parLapply函数在这两个核心上并行执行了一个简单的计算任务,即计算1到4的平方。最后使用stopCluster函数关闭了cluster对象,并输出了计算结果。

需要注意的是,并行计算可能会涉及到数据的拆分、传输和整合等操作,因此在实际应用中需要注意数据的分配和计算结果的整合。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,请发送邮件至 55@qq.com 举报,一经查实,本站将立刻删除。转转请注明出处:https://www.szhjjp.com/n/973452.html

(0)
派派
上一篇 2024-04-03
下一篇 2024-04-03

相关推荐

  • 2019做什么类型网站(什么类型的网站好做)

    2019做什么类型网站,什么类型的网站好做内容导航:2019年建哪种类型的网站比较好现在做什么类型的网站最多人喜欢e财会是一家什么类型的网站呀公司是做什么的呢个人网站做什么类型的比较好一、2019年建哪种类型的网站比较好您好,大概有以下几种类型的网站1.营销型企业网站:营销型网站近年来企业不断追求的类型网站,为什么企业这么喜欢这类型网站的呢?那么到头来什么是营销型网站呢?在这我简简单单告诉大

    2022-05-16
    0
  • druid连接池配置优化的方法是什么

    Druid是一个高性能的数据库连接池,可以帮助管理数据库连接并提高系统性能。以下是一些优化Druid连接池配置的方法:调整连接池大小:根据实际情况调整连接池的大小,确保连接池中的连接数不会过多或过少。可以通过配置initialSize、minIdle和maxActive等参数来调整连接池大小。设置连接池初始化参数:通过设置initialSize参数来初始化连接池中的连接数量,避免在系统启动时频繁创

    2024-02-23
    0
  • 「织梦的安装目录是什么」织梦安装包应该传到哪个文件

    织梦的安装目录是什么,织梦安装包应该传到哪个文件内容导航:织梦安装目录在是哪个文件夹dedecms织梦模版安装steam游戏在哪个文件夹里怎么查看游戏安装目录详解织梦的安装目录织梦安装在子目录,怎么不用

    2022-05-02
    0
  • win10怎么查看内存条信息

    很多人并不了解如何在win10系统中查询内存条信息?本文将为您介绍两种方法,帮助您轻松掌握这项技能。敬请继续阅读与我们共同学习。win10查询内存条信息的方法包括:方法一第一步:按键盘组合键“Win+R”以启动运行程序。第二步:在运行框内输入“cmd”并点击确定。第三步:接着在新出现的界面,输入“wmic”,回车后再次输入“memorychip”并执行操作。第四步:运行完毕,即可在弹出窗口中查看内

    2024-01-22 技术经验
    0
  • 怎么获取和管理PHP中的错误日志信息

    在PHP中获取和管理错误日志信息可以通过以下方法:设置错误日志的记录级别:可以通过设置php.ini文件中的error_reporting参数来控制错误日志的记录级别。可以选择记录所有错误、只记录严重错误或者关闭错误记录。使用error_reporting()函数:可以在代码中使用error_reporting()函数来设置当前脚本中的错误日志记录级别。使用ini_set()函数:可以在代码中使用

    2024-04-29
    0
  • c++ sort函数的概念是什么

    在C++中,sort()函数是一个标准库函数,用于对容器中的元素进行排序。sort()函数可以对各种类型的容器进行排序,包括数组、向量(vector)、双端队列(deque)、列表(list)、集合(set)等。sort()函数通常使用快速排序(quick sort)算法来对元素进行排序,但具体实现可能因编译器和容器类型的不同而有所变化。调用sort()函数时,需要传入两个迭代器作为参数,表

    2024-01-31
    0

发表回复

登录后才能评论